Description

In Apache, we had several redirection rules in place. Those need to be rewritten to make them fit into nginx.

Inside LibreOffice, for example, the Help -> About LibO -> Website leads (in German versions) to http://www.libreoffice.org/de which we previously redirected to de.libreoffice.org
